Summary of the project
While new therapeutic advances have greatly improved the prognosis of patients with high-risk or even metastatic melanoma, various resistance mechanisms have been identified, prompting researchers to find combinations to counter them. This project aims to develop a specific nanomedicine to be further combined with the first line adjuvant therapies for melanoma. The study aims to reach proof of targeting of the formulation with pharmacokinetic and toxicological profiles’ determination and provide preclinical efficacy data in vivo.
